Job Summary:
The Observation Unit Tech assists the nursing and medical staff by performing selected procedures and tasks for the care of the Observation Unit patients. They also perform duties as Unit Secretary/Monitor tech, thus having both a clinical and clerical aspect to their role. All functions must be within the scope of training and instruction received and is under the supervision of a Registered Nurse.

Minimum Education, Training, and Experience Required:
1. High School diploma or equivalent with recent experience in a health care setting providing patient care.
2. BCLS certified within the first 90 days.
3. Complete hospital-based monitor tech training within six months of hire.
